Single bunk beds are a compact sleeping solution that can be adapted as children develop. They're also ideal for children who love to have friends over for sleepovers.

To prevent injuries, ensure that the top bunk is equipped with a railing that is higher than the mattress. This will stop children from falling off the bed when they are sleeping or playing.

Space-Saving

Bunk beds can be ideal for saving space in small rooms. They are more efficient than two single beds, which allows you to maximize the area that is available for storage, play, and study. They also provide an ideal way to accommodate guests for sleepovers without moving any furniture. In fact some bunk bed frames come with additional storage compartments as well as trundles that can be used for additional sleeping space. This allows children to store their most loved toys books, clothing, and books and can help you not have to keep an extra set of bedding for guests.

It is important to consider the space needed to reach the top bunk when choosing a bunkbed. This could be a problem for children who have difficulty getting up and down stairs or ladders. Some beds are equipped with steps in them to make it easier and more secure to reach the top bunk. This is perfect for small children who may struggle to reach the top bunk. It can also help prevent injuries caused by children trying to climb on chairs or other objects.

The best method to select a bunk bed is to measure the space in your child's room, and use painters tape to mark the dimensions. This will help ensure that the bunk bed will be able to fit and will make it easier to put together when it is delivered flat-packed. It's also a good idea to ask your child's doctor whether they're healthy enough to sleep on a bunk bed and also to study the instructions of the manufacturer.
